{"passport":{"unfragile":{"@version":"1.0","version":"2026-05","artifact":{"id":"smithery_axel-belfort-password-strength","slug":"axel-belfort-password-strength","name":"Password Strength Checker — Entropy & Crack Time","type":"api","url":"https://github.com/Br0ski777/password-strength-x402","page_url":"https://unfragile.ai/axel-belfort-password-strength","categories":["code-review-security"],"tags":["mcp","model-context-protocol","smithery:axel-belfort/password-strength"],"pricing":{"model":"open_source","free":true,"starting_price":null},"status":"active","verified":false},"capabilities":[{"id":"smithery_axel-belfort-password-strength__cap_0","uri":"capability://data.processing.analysis.password.strength.scoring.with.entropy.calculation","name":"password strength scoring with entropy calculation","description":"This capability evaluates the strength of a password by calculating its entropy, which quantifies the unpredictability of the password based on its length and character variety. It uses a mathematical formula to derive a score from 0 to 100, indicating how resistant the password is to brute-force attacks. This approach allows for a nuanced understanding of password strength beyond simple length checks, making it distinct in its comprehensive evaluation.","intents":["How can I assess the strength of user-generated passwords during registration?","What is the estimated crack time for a given password?","How can I enforce a password policy based on strength scores?"],"best_for":["security teams implementing password policies","developers validating user input during registration"],"limitations":["Does not account for user behavior patterns in password creation","Only evaluates static password strength, not dynamic threats"],"requires":["No specific prerequisites"],"input_types":["text"],"output_types":["structured data"],"categories":["data-processing-analysis","security-tools"],"confidence":0.5,"matches":0,"success_rate":0},{"id":"smithery_axel-belfort-password-strength__cap_1","uri":"capability://data.processing.analysis.crack.time.estimation.for.passwords","name":"crack time estimation for passwords","description":"This capability estimates the time it would take to crack a password using both brute-force and dictionary attack methods. It leverages computational models that simulate various attack vectors, providing users with a realistic timeframe based on current computing power and attack strategies. This estimation helps users understand the practical implications of their password choices.","intents":["How long would it take to crack this password using brute-force?","What is the estimated time for a dictionary attack on this password?","Can I get insights on improving password security based on crack time?"],"best_for":["developers looking to enhance user security","security auditors assessing password policies"],"limitations":["Estimates are based on current technology and may not account for future advancements","Does not consider specific attack scenarios or user behavior"],"requires":["No specific prerequisites"],"input_types":["text"],"output_types":["structured data"],"categories":["data-processing-analysis","security-tools"],"confidence":0.5,"matches":0,"success_rate":0},{"id":"smithery_axel-belfort-password-strength__cap_2","uri":"capability://data.processing.analysis.actionable.password.improvement.tips","name":"actionable password improvement tips","description":"This capability generates tailored recommendations for users to enhance their password strength based on the analysis of their current password. It identifies weaknesses such as lack of complexity or common patterns and suggests specific changes, such as adding special characters or increasing length. This proactive approach empowers users to create more secure passwords.","intents":["What specific changes can I make to improve my password strength?","Can you suggest a stronger password based on my current one?","How can I educate users on creating secure passwords?"],"best_for":["user experience designers focused on security","developers implementing user feedback mechanisms"],"limitations":["Recommendations may not cover all possible security concerns","Relies on the initial password input for generating tips"],"requires":["No specific prerequisites"],"input_types":["text"],"output_types":["structured data"],"categories":["data-processing-analysis","user-education"],"confidence":0.5,"matches":0,"success_rate":0},{"id":"smithery_axel-belfort-password-strength__cap_3","uri":"capability://data.processing.analysis.pattern.detection.in.passwords","name":"pattern detection in passwords","description":"This capability analyzes passwords for common patterns and weaknesses, such as sequential characters, repeated characters, or dictionary words. It employs pattern recognition algorithms to identify vulnerabilities that could be exploited by attackers, providing a detailed report on the password's structure. This analysis helps users understand the risks associated with their chosen passwords.","intents":["Can you identify common patterns in this password that could weaken it?","What vulnerabilities exist in my password based on common attack methods?","How can I avoid common pitfalls when creating passwords?"],"best_for":["security analysts conducting password audits","developers creating user registration systems"],"limitations":["May not catch all unique patterns, especially in highly complex passwords","Relies on predefined pattern libraries that may need updates"],"requires":["No specific prerequisites"],"input_types":["text"],"output_types":["structured data"],"categories":["data-processing-analysis","security-tools"],"confidence":0.5,"matches":0,"success_rate":0}],"trust":{"score":33,"verified":false,"data_access_risk":"moderate","permissions":["No specific prerequisites"],"failure_modes":["Does not account for user behavior patterns in password creation","Only evaluates static password strength, not dynamic threats","Estimates are based on current technology and may not account for future advancements","Does not consider specific attack scenarios or user behavior","Recommendations may not cover all possible security concerns","Relies on the initial password input for generating tips","May not catch all unique patterns, especially in highly complex passwords","Relies on predefined pattern libraries that may need updates","builder identity is not verified yet","no observed match outcomes yet"],"rank_breakdown":{"adoption":0.05,"quality":0.43,"ecosystem":0.48999999999999994,"match_graph":0.25,"freshness":0.75,"weights":{"adoption":0.25,"quality":0.25,"ecosystem":0.1,"match_graph":0.28,"freshness":0.12}},"observed_outcomes":{"matches":0,"success_rate":0,"avg_confidence":0,"top_intents":[],"last_matched_at":null},"maintenance":{"status":"active","updated_at":"2026-05-24T12:16:25.636Z","last_scraped_at":"2026-05-03T15:19:46.452Z","last_commit":null},"community":{"stars":null,"forks":null,"weekly_downloads":null,"model_downloads":null,"model_likes":null}},"distribution":{"claim_url":"https://unfragile.ai/submit?claim=axel-belfort-password-strength","compare_url":"https://unfragile.ai/compare?artifact=axel-belfort-password-strength"}},"signature":"yqS0yfnb3d5/KTDAhM9z8jWRYh+6e6b/SqSOFZFA6v7XU7PVIUVNqh7izbg0Ig8FXJvJJ3fQMU5cgxPnYMnPAg==","signedAt":"2026-06-19T09:59:27.674Z","signedBy":"unfragile.ai","version":1},"_links":{"self":"https://unfragile.ai/api/v1/passport/axel-belfort-password-strength","artifact":"https://unfragile.ai/axel-belfort-password-strength","verify":"https://unfragile.ai/api/v1/verify?slug=axel-belfort-password-strength","publicKey":"https://unfragile.ai/api/v1/trust-passport-public-key","spec":"https://unfragile.ai/trust","schema":"https://unfragile.ai/schema.json","docs":"https://unfragile.ai/docs"}}